Abstract :
A typical ship area network (SAN) is mainly based on wired networks such as dedicated connections, instrument networks, and shipboard control networks. For a machine-to-machine (M2M) high-speed data transmission with guaranteed QoS and energy efficiency, we consider high-rate wireless personal area network (HR-WPAN) application to ship area network. It is shown that the proposed SAN architecture with HR-WPAN can guarantee energy efficient transmission with well selecting transmission parameters such as transmit power, physical data rate and fragment size. The proposed scheme would be a meaningful approach in implementing M2M communication network applicable to SAN.
